barryvdh / laravel-migration-generator
该包已被废弃,不再维护。未建议替代包。
基于现有数据库生成迁移
dev-master
2014-07-23 08:35 UTC
Requires
- php: >=5.3.0
- doctrine/dbal: ~2.3
- illuminate/support: ~4
- way/generators: 1.x
This package is auto-updated.
Last update: 2024-03-09 19:16:32 UTC
README
基于现有表格生成迁移
您可能想查看https://github.com/Xethron/migrations-generator,这个包与当前包类似,但更新更频繁,使用的是way/generators的2.x版本。我的包还在1.x版本,我将看看何时/是否能升级。这个包仍然可以工作,但目前没有活跃支持。
在您的composer.json中添加此包
"barryvdh/laravel-migration-generator": "dev-master"
并使用composer更新依赖项
composer update
并将ServiceProvider添加到app/config/app.php中的providers数组中
'Barryvdh\MigrationGenerator\MigrationGeneratorServiceProvider',
现在您可以通过运行命令,后跟您想要生成的表名来生成迁移
php artisan migration-generate posts,users
您的迁移将在app/database/migrations中创建
迁移是由https://github.com/JeffreyWay/Laravel-4-Generators生成的。这假设键为'id',并且默认生成时间戳(created_at/updated_at)。